HomeBird

Maser and his stylist friend Leah Burke team up once more to create tees (and now totes) with a distinctive Dublin street flavour. With Maser’s instantly recognizable art and style, HomeBird is one of the few fashion creations that feels like it has a properly Dublin soul that reflect its music, life and undercurrents. The launch party will be in the newly converted space next to Damson Diner where the guys will be having a barbecue with beats provided by dream-team composed of Chewy, Greg Spring and a debut DJ set from Ryan Skelton. Tiger Beer and beats will be plentiful, and if the space is as we remember it, it’s going to be cozy?
